Mayor Muriel Bowser recently revealed\u200d that the MPD has lost between 300 to 400 officers over \u2062the past\u200c three to four years. This alarming situation has been attributed to \u2064challenging recruitment policies that\u2062 hinder the hiring of new officers. Former Police Chief Robert J. Contee III echoed these \u200cconcerns during\u200c a city council hearing, painting a\u2064 bleak picture of the MPD&#8217;s current state.<\/p>\n<h3>Mayor \u200cBowser&#8217;s Urgent Call for Increased\u2064 Police Staffing<\/h3>\n<blockquote>\n<p>&#8220;Mayor Bowser\u2019s priority for ensuring\u200d sufficient police service to\u2063 the city is for MPD to be\u200b able to hire\u200d as many officers as possible \u2062to offset the drastic\u200d drop in staffing over the past 30 months,&#8221; Contee said. &#8220;We are currently at the lowest staffing level for the \u200cdepartment in at least the past \u206450 years. Since the \u2063end of\u200b [fiscal] &#8217;20,\u200d MPD has had a net loss of nearly\u200c 450 sworn members. Since the retirement \u200bbubble started in 2014, the \u2062department\u200b is down more than 600\u200c officers.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;We are no longer in a space where \u200cdebating\u2062 the maximum size of the police force \u2063is necessary \u2064or productive,&#8221; he continued. &#8220;Absent significant shifts in \u200dnational employment levels,\u200b the environment for law enforcement, or \u2064the interest of younger generations in <a href=\"https:\/\/www.conservativenewsdaily.net\/breaking-news\/dc-police-reach-historic-staffing-low\/\" title=\"DC Police Reach Historic Staffing Low\">long-term government careers<\/a>, MPD staffing may not recover for\u200c more than a decade.&#8221;<\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n<h3>Challenges in Rebuilding the MPD<\/h3>\n<p>Bowser has set a goal of having 4,000 officers \u200din the MPD by 2031. However, current projections indicate that the department \u200bwill only have 3,279 sworn \u2064members by the end of fiscal 2023\u2064 and just 3,131 by the end of fiscal 2024. To attract new officers, Washington, D.C. has implemented various incentives, including a $20,000 signing bonus, housing stipends, and tuition reimbursement. \u200cDespite these efforts, recruitment numbers remain unsustainable.<\/p>\n<h3>The Impact of Left-Wing Policies and Embracing Diversity<\/h3>\n<p>Conservatives have pointed \u2063to <a href=\"https:\/\/www.conservativenewsdaily.net\/breaking-news\/rich-biden-supporter-gets-taste-of-her-own-socialist-medicine-yall-asking-for-handouts\/\" title=\"Rich Biden Supporter Gets Taste of Her Own Socialist Medicine: \u2018Y\u2019all Asking for Handouts\u2019\">left-wing policies<\/a>, such as diversity, equity, and inclusion programs, as contributing to the decline in police \u2064forces nationwide. Contee believes\u2063 that diversity,\u200b equity, and\u2064 inclusion are \u200dcrucial for strengthening equity, <a href=\"https:\/\/www.conservativenewsdaily.net\/breaking-news\/five-cops-working-undercover-shot-in-minnesota-before-suspect-taken-into-custody\/\" title=\"Five undercover cops in Minnesota were shot before the suspect was apprehended.\">fostering cross-cultural understanding<\/a>, and combating\u2064 discrimination within\u2063 the MPD.<\/p>\n<h3>The Fallout from George Floyd Reforms and Calls to \u2064Defund the Police<\/h3>\n<p>The MPD&#8217;s hiring challenges can\u2062 be\u2063 traced back to the aftermath of the George \u200dFloyd protests, \u200dwhich led to \u2064calls for \u2064police reform \u200band defunding. The D.C. Council\u200b responded by cutting the police budget, resulting in a hiring\u200b freeze. As a result, the department \u200dlost approximately 280 officers \u200bover \u206418 months. This trend has continued, with\u200b the MPD continuing to lose officers. Despite a\u2063 rise in homicides and\u2063 violent crimes, some\u2063 reformists \u200bstill advocate for further cuts in police funding.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;D.C.&#8217;s current approach to public\u2062 safety is failing,&#8221; \u2062warned Ahoefa Ananouko of \u2062the \u200dAmerican\u200c Civil Liberties Union of\u200c D.C. during a budget hearing. She argued that expanding the police force could destabilize communities, perpetuate systemic\u2064 racism, and contribute to mass incarceration.<\/p>\n<p> <\/p>\n<h2> What \u2063are the challenges faced by the\u2063 MPD in\u2064 reestablishing its\u200d officer ranks?<\/h2>\n<p><span>  The MPD&#8217;s Officer Ranks<\/h3>\n<p>The MPD\u200d faces several challenges in reestablishing its officer ranks.
